Vegetation are historically a source of analgesic alkaloids, Even though their pharmacological characterization is often restricted. Amongst this sort of all-natural analgesic molecules, conolidine, found in the bark of the tropical flowering shrub Tabernaemontana divaricata, also known as pinwheel flower or crepe jasmine, has extensive been used in classic Chinese, Ayurvedic and Thai medicines to take care of fever and pain4 (Fig. 1a). Pharmacologists have only a short while ago been able to confirm its medicinal and pharmacological Houses thanks to its 1st asymmetric total synthesis.five Conolidine is usually a unusual C5-nor stemmadenine (Fig. 1b), which shows potent analgesia in in vivo versions of tonic and persistent discomfort and reduces inflammatory suffering reduction. It was also instructed that conolidine-induced analgesia could absence click here complications ordinarily related to classical opioid medications.

We demonstrated that, in contrast to classical opioid receptors, ACKR3 doesn't set off classical G protein signaling and isn't modulated because of the classical prescription or analgesic opioids, for example morphine, fentanyl, or buprenorphine, or by nonselective opioid antagonists such as naloxone. Instead, we recognized that LIH383, an ACKR3-selective subnanomolar competitor peptide, stops ACKR3’s unfavorable regulatory functionality on opioid peptides in an ex vivo rat brain model and potentiates their action to classical opioid receptors.
